On 10/17/21 01:37, Jens Axboe wrote:
Use a singly linked list for the blk_plug. This saves 8 bytes in the
blk_plug struct, and makes for faster list manipulations than doubly
linked lists. As we don't use the doubly linked lists for anything,
singly linked is just fine.

This yields a bump in default (merging enabled) performance from 7.0
to 7.1M IOPS, and ~7.5M IOPS with merging disabled.
